    Konica minolta 7145 radf jam on duplex only

    Working on a 7145 that is jamming in the radf but only when you are duplexing. I know i've had this issue befor but i can not find my notes or any posts on this. Anyone remember this one?

              Re: Konica minolta 7145 radf jam on duplex only

              The grease inside the torque limiter(14QH15230) that moves the reversal guide has dried up. It makes a stalled motor noise and jams. It's an epidemic around lately. You can pop the end off the torque limiter, clean it out with some alcohol and re-grease it. That works most of the time but I have had to replace a couple of them.
